摘要
A theory of nonmagnetic impurities in an anisotropic superconductor including the effect of anisotropic (momentum-dependent) impurity scattering is given. It is shown that for a strongly anisotropic scattering the reduction of the pair-breaking effect of the impurities is large. For a significant overlap between the anisotropy functions of the scattering potential and that of the pair potential and for a large amount of anisotropic scattering rate in impurity potential the superconductivity becomes robust vis-a-vis impurity concentration. The implications of our result for YBCO high-temperature superconductor are discussed. The experimental data of electron irradiation-induced T-c suppression [Phys. Rev. B 50, 15 967 (1994)] are understood quantitatively and a good qualitative agreement with the ion (Ne+) damage and Pr substitution-induced T-c decrease data [Phys. Rev. B 50, 3266 (1994)] is obtained.
